[ARCHIVED] MTPD Investigating Park Vandalism

MTPD logo for News Flash

Middletown, NJ – The Middletown Township Police Department (MTPD) is currently investigating multiple incidents of vandalism to the facilities at McMahon Park, located at 380 Atlantic Avenue. The police are seeking the public’s help in identifying people of interest in these incidents.

On Monday, September 29th, an unknown person was responsible for removing and damaging one of the township cameras that is in the park. During the incident, there is a female standing by the public restrooms watching the vandalism take place. There is also a male subject present in the area, and he too appears to be watching while the offense is being committed. There is video footage where both these subjects are watching the incident as it is taking place. At times, the footage appears shaky due to the person tampering with the camera.

On Saturday, October 4th, police again responded to McMahon Park for a report of vandalism. Damage occurred in the men’s restroom and the family restroom. A review of video footage shows a group of individuals standing by the bathrooms. Members of this same group are later seen running from the bathrooms.

The individuals pictured below are persons of interest, not suspects at this time. Police are asking for the public’s help in identifying the people observed in both incidents so that we can further investigate the matter.
